K. Johanna (Joana) Altmann (born 1971) is a German Spanish innovator, business executive, female entrepreneur, influencer, journalist and photographer.

In 2010, working at BMW, she founded the digital social media and Lifestyle magazine NAANII GLOBAL Luxury Family Lifestyle –Magazin ‘en Vogue’- which developed into a popular global digital network and Media company with a global reach in 180 countries and publications in the four languages English, Spanish, French and German. She is currently owner and CEO of the Spanish German Tech and Media company Naanii Global.

Now based in Hamburg, Germany, Altmann has held senior management positions in France, Spain and London, UK . Following an international university degree in Business Administration and International Marketing and Management, she started her international career and inventions in France, Lille as a Fashion Designer and Export Manager, moved on to Germany, Frankfurt Lufthansa to work in the department of strategic alliances. In 1999, in Spain, Madrid, she founded and managed the exclusive strategic global partnership between Real Estate Consultancy CBRE Group and the German BMW Group while she was its Global Key Account Manager, Corporate Advisory Services London / Madrid, for the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a and Asia (1999-2002.) And she went on to manage and organize the Design and Architectural bidding process - won by Spanish architect - and construction initiative of German car manufacturer BMW Ibérica in 2002/2003 to develop and construct successfully four Real Estate developments with an allover budget of 41 million € (new BMW headquarters, new BMW logistic plant, new BMW used car centre, new BMW dealership Las Tablas) in the Madrid area, while she was its Special Project Leader Spain (2002–2004). Taking over further major projects within BMW, she was than the Senior Manager and Special project Leader of the VIP Pool and Events.
